Reference during buildThe various faiths found across Rûl deploy a wide range of servants to advance their agendas. From the itinerant clerics who roam the lands as living examples of their faith, to the paladins who take up arms against the enemies of their religions, or the holy wardens who protect the sites sacred to the Old Faith, people from many different backgrounds might be called to serve the gods and wield their divine power.
Emissaries represent another branch of divine service, being comprised of agents and specialists who undertake missions of supreme importance for their religious institutions. Emissaries might venture into conquered lands to reclaim holy relics, lead uprisings of righteous people against depraved and diabolical rulers, or hunt down heretics and demon-worshipers on behalf of the Inquisition. In whatever capacity they serve, emissaries can call upon divine powers to aid them in difficult situations, manifesting their steadfast devotion and strength of faith through astonishing deeds.
